10 Favorite Food Quotes in Simpsons' "The Food Wife"
The food media world was chomping at the bit to see last night's highly anticipated Simpsons episode. "The Food Wife" has Marge, Lisa and Bart write a food blog called The Three Mouthkateers as they make their way through the surprisingly eclectic Springfield food scene. There are snotty foodies and bloggers, celebrity chefs real (Anthony Bourdain and Gordon Ramsay lent their voices) and imagined (the chef at Springfield's hot molecular gastronomy restaurant was an amalgam of Ferran Adrià and José Andrés, according to executive producer Matt Selman), and a nod to the Anton Ego's moment when he has that first bite of ratatouille in Ratatouille. Plenty of insider jokes at foodies' expense season the episode.
